  5. 23 de abr. de 2024 · Literature search: Journal search. If you want to search within one journal, you can get access to the archive of the journal via RUQuest. In RUQuest you can either search for journals by selecting “journal/magazine” in the advanced search, or by filtering on journals in your search results.

  6. 5 de may. de 2024 · Radboud University Scholarship 2025-2026 is a fully funded masters scholarship for international students. A Radboud Scholarship will reduce your tuition fee to reduce your tuition fee to €2,530 and also covers costs for visa, residence permit, health insurance and liability insurance for your stay in the Netherlands.
